A survey of 10,000 human tissue samples collected randomly in northern California were analyzed for PV92 variation finding: 3,222 (+/+) individuals; 2,010 (–/–) individuals; and 4768 (+/–) individuals. What is the frequency of the Alu– allele for the PV92 locus in this population?
Options
A.0.439
B.0.481
C.0.402
D.0.519
E.0.561

Restating the question and options to begin: A survey of 10,000 human tissue samples analyzed for PV92 variation reports genotype counts: +/+ = 3,222; -/- = 2,010; +/- = 4,768. The task is to determine the frequency of the Alu– allele in this population from these data. Answer choices provided: 0.439, 0.481, 0.402, 0.519, 0.561.
First, tally the total number of alleles surveyed. Each individual carries two alleles for the PV92 locus, so with 10,000 individuals there are 20,000 alleles in total.
